1 of CA's oldest wineries, Far Niente, founded 1885 by John Benson. Winery flourished until Prohibition, when it was abandoned & fell into complete disrepair. Stately stone shell of a winery purchased in 1979 by Gil Nickel. A big wine! Tropical and stone fruit aromas with complex spice and oak notes. On the palate apple, peach and citrus flavors, creamy, with buttery toasty oak, fig/honey tones. Long finish ending with vibrant acidity & mineral character. Consistent. — 10 hours ago

Blend of Cab Sauv, Merlot, Malbec, rest other Rhone varieties, aged 20 months in 37% new French oak. Dark Ruby, aromas of ripe berry fruits, herbs & spice. On the palate flavors of cherry and black currant with vanilla oak and earthy notes. Well balanced, fine tannins long finish ending with fruit, espresso notes and sweet spice! Nice now and will drink well over next decade. — 2 months ago
